Career path

Job Title (ADME/Tox Prediction) Description
Senior ADME Scientist Leads ADME/Tox prediction projects, mentoring junior scientists, and contributing to strategic decisions within a pharmaceutical company. Deep expertise in in-silico ADME modelling is crucial.
Computational Chemist (ADME/Tox Focus) Develops and applies computational methods to predict ADME and toxicity properties of drug candidates. Requires proficiency in cheminformatics and modelling techniques.
In Silico ADME/Tox Modeller Focuses on building and validating predictive models for ADME and toxicity, using various software and databases. Strong programming skills are beneficial.
Pharmacometrician (ADME/Tox Integration) Integrates ADME/Tox data into pharmacokinetic/pharmacodynamic (PK/PD) modelling, contributing to drug development decisions. Advanced statistical skills are a must.
